There was a time when the stereotype of Great Britain was bowler hats, bad weather and even worse food. British cuisine had a bad reputation in the rest of Europe but that is certainly not the case today, as London is now one of the most important food capitals in the world. In this episode we’re going to look at the influence of Europe on British cuisine and taste with the CEO of Eataly Nicola Farinetti, the Michelin-star chef Pascal Aussignac, and the CEO of UK Hospitality Kate Nichols.
